A sad day for the CHP: Former İzmir deputy passes away
It has been reported that former CHP İzmir Deputy Selçuk Ayhan has passed away at the hospital where he was receiving treatment for high blood sugar.
Selçuk Ayhan, a former CHP İzmir deputy who served as the CHP İzmir Provincial Chair for many years, has passed away at Ege University Hospital, where he was receiving treatment.
It was learned that Ayhan lost his life due to a spike in blood sugar. The news of Ayhan's death was announced by CHP Spokesperson Deniz Yücel.
In his post, Yücel stated, "We have lost our former İzmir Provincial Chair and İzmir Deputy, Mr. Selçuk Ayhan. I wish God's mercy upon our chairman, who served our party for many years with his gentlemanly personality and kindness, and patience to his relatives and loved ones. My condolences to our organization..."
